RETROVIRUSES
May 24 - 29, 2010
Abstract Deadline: March 5, 2010

Organizers:
Christopher Aiken, Vanderbilt University
Jeremy Luban, University of Geneva, Switzerland

We are pleased to host the 35th annual meeting on Retroviruses which will begin at 7:30 p.m. on Monday May 24 and end after lunch on Saturday May 29, 2010.

We are looking forward to a broad-based meeting, and abstracts are welcomed on all aspects of retrovirology.

THE ANDY KAPLAN PRIZE: We are pleased to announce that this year’s meeting will again accept nominations for this prize which aims to honor the research achievements of a unique investigator in retrovirology who is entering the late stages of his or her postdoctoral work or at the early stages of an independent career.
